[iOS] Fix the failing back/forward tests

Tests with back/forward navigations including an error page from the
same host are failing with the new error page workflow.
This CL is fixing them and adding todo to revist once WebKit has
shipped.

Chromium is an open-source browser project that aims to build a safer, faster, and more stable way for all users to experience the web.

The project's web site is https://www.chromium.org.

Documentation in the source is rooted in docs/README.md.

Learn how to Get Around the Chromium Source Code Directory Structure .

For historical reasons, there are some small top level directories. Now the guidance is that new top level directories are for product (e.g. Chrome, Android WebView, Ash). Even if these products have multiple executables, the code should be in subdirectories of the product.
